/// Computes and stores `cached_bytes` for a single entry.
///
/// Must be called after all artifacts for the entry have been inserted so the
/// correlated subquery sees the complete artifact set. Ordering by `archived_at`
/// (tiebreak: `id`) matches the display ordering used in listings.
pub fn refresh_entry_cached_bytes(conn: &Connection, entry_id: i64) -> Result<()> {
let cached: i64 = conn.query_row(
"SELECT COALESCE(SUM(b.byte_size), 0)
FROM entry_artifacts ea
JOIN blobs b ON b.id = ea.blob_id
JOIN archived_entries e ON e.id = ea.entry_id
WHERE ea.entry_id = ?1
AND ea.blob_id IS NOT NULL
AND EXISTS (
SELECT 1
FROM entry_artifacts ea2
JOIN archived_entries e2 ON e2.id = ea2.entry_id
WHERE ea2.blob_id = ea.blob_id
AND (e2.archived_at < e.archived_at
OR (e2.archived_at = e.archived_at AND e2.id < ?1))
)",
[entry_id],
|row| row.get(0),
)?;
conn.execute(
"UPDATE archived_entries SET cached_bytes = ?1 WHERE id = ?2",
params![cached, entry_id],
)?;
Ok(())
}
/// Recomputes `cached_bytes` for entries that shared blobs with `entry_id` and
/// were archived after it.
///
/// Must be called **before** the entry row is deleted so that the shared-blob
/// lookup still works. The inner EXISTS deliberately excludes `entry_id` so each
/// affected entry is recomputed as if that entry no longer exists.
///
/// Intended to be dispatched asynchronously: acknowledge the delete to the user
/// first, then call this on a background thread.
pub fn cascade_cached_bytes_after_delete(conn: &Connection, entry_id: i64) -> Result<()> {
conn.execute(
"UPDATE archived_entries
SET cached_bytes = (
SELECT COALESCE(SUM(b.byte_size), 0)
FROM entry_artifacts ea
JOIN blobs b ON b.id = ea.blob_id
WHERE ea.entry_id = archived_entries.id
AND ea.blob_id IS NOT NULL
AND EXISTS (
SELECT 1
FROM entry_artifacts ea3
JOIN archived_entries e3 ON e3.id = ea3.entry_id
WHERE ea3.blob_id = ea.blob_id
AND e3.id != ?1
AND (e3.archived_at < archived_entries.archived_at
OR (e3.archived_at = archived_entries.archived_at
AND e3.id < archived_entries.id))
)
)
WHERE id IN (
SELECT DISTINCT ea2.entry_id
FROM entry_artifacts ea_del
JOIN entry_artifacts ea2 ON ea2.blob_id = ea_del.blob_id
JOIN archived_entries e_del ON e_del.id = ea_del.entry_id
JOIN archived_entries e2 ON e2.id = ea2.entry_id
WHERE ea_del.entry_id = ?1
AND ea2.entry_id != ?1
AND (e2.archived_at > e_del.archived_at
OR (e2.archived_at = e_del.archived_at AND e2.id > ?1))
)",
[entry_id],
)?;
Ok(())
}
